Symbolic colour names sound very nice, of course, BUT! Is there any
graphic editor which supports them?  xpaint saves files with absolute
RGB values.

Hmm, come to think of it, there's an easy solution to this. We only
need a script to change RGB values to symbolic names after the editing
is finished. If we have a small list containing the "valid" colours,
it would be easy to spot pixmaps with "illegal" colours, too.
